Artem Lobov vs. Alex Caceres scheduled for UFC 223

Another fight has been added to the upcoming UFC 223 card this April.

The upcoming UFC 223 card in Brooklyn is continuing to shape up. On Tuesday, another fight was announced and made official.

A featherweight showdown between Artem Lobov and Alex Caceres is slated to take place this April. MMA Fighting first reported the news.

Both men are entering the fight coming off losses. Caceres (13-11, with eight wins by stoppage), last fought at the UFC’s debut event in Shanghai, China last November against Wang Guan. “Bruce Leroy” lost the fight via split decision.

Lobov (13-14, with six wins by stoppage), is currently on a two-fight losing streak. The SBG Dublin fighter, who is widely known for being teammates with Conor McGregor, last saw action at the UFC’s Fight Night card in Poland last October, where he faced Team Alpha Male’s Andre Fili. Lobov lost the fight via unanimous decision.

UFC 223 will take place on April 7th at the Barclays Center. If all goes well, it will be headlined by the much-awaited lightweight title fight between Tony Ferguson and Khabib Nurmagomedov. The co-main event will be a strawweight championship rematch between Rose Namajunas and Joanna Jedrzejczyk.
